2017-10-13 163 views
1

我試圖部署bluemix一個例子利用使用服務的WebPack的發球編制了一個網頁應用程序中使用的package.jsbluemix服務

"start": "serve -p 6003", 

以下,但有以下onepage應用錯誤

[HEALTH/0] ERR healthcheck failed: failure to make TCP connection: dial tcp 10.254.1.102:8080: getsockopt: connection refused 

什麼我需要改變,以發佈此應用

我使用推:cf push和我的清單看起來像這樣:

applications: 
- path: . 
    memory: 256M 
    instances: 1 
    domain: mybluemix.net 
    name: ktest2017 
    host: ktest2017 
    disk_quota: 1024M 

要運行這個問題我做如下:

  1. 在bluemix帳戶
  2. Donwload基地項目
  3. 創建一個新的vue.js CLI的WebPack創建一個節點應用簡單的應用程序,並作爲一個頁面的應用程序服務器
  4. 生成package.json開始於:

    "scripts": { "dev": "cross-env NODE_ENV=development webpack-dev-server --open --hot", "build": "cross-env NODE_ENV=production webpack --progress --hide-modules", "start":"serve -p 6003" }, "dependencies": { "serve": "^6.2.0", "vue": "^2.4.4", "cfenv": "^1.0.4", }, "devDependencies": { "babel-core": "^6.26.0", "babel-loader": "^7.1.2", "babel-preset-env": "^1.6.0", "cross-env": "^5.0.5", "css-loader": "^0.28.7", "file-loader": "^1.1.4", "node-sass": "^4.5.3", "sass-loader": "^6.0.6", "vue-loader": "^13.0.5", "vue-template-compiler": "^2.4.4", "webpack": "^3.6.0", "webpack-dev-server": "^2.9.1" }

  5. 運行NPM運行構建與NPM

  6. 在本地運行geneate的js文件開始
  7. 本地嘗試和作品
  8. 上傳與CF到bluemix CLI
  9. 顯示錯誤

    [HEALTH/0] ERR健康檢查失敗:無法建立TCP連接:撥號tcp 10.254.1.102:8080:getsockopt:連接被拒絕

也許需要使用其他圖書館服務與vue.js的一個頁面應用

+0

你可以分享你用來部署的命令和你的manifest.yml嗎? –

+0

當然,謝謝我使用控制檯:'cf push'和我的清單是這樣的 'applications: - path:。 內存:256M 實例:1 域:mybluemix.net 名稱:ktest2017 主持人:ktest2017 disk_quota:1024M' – Paul

+0

感謝您的額外信息。我想我需要更多的信息來了解正在發生的事情。理想情況下,一個[最小,完整和可驗證的示例](https://stackoverflow.com/help/mcve) –

回答